The test does not fail.
When you run the test (testSerializable) it creates a list of serializable
classes and puts it in the actualSerializables.dat file and them compares
if all the classes listed are present in the
sanctioned-geode-core-serializables.txt.
If we did not change any serializabale classes then these two files
remain the same. However now in this release, there are classes in
sanctioned-geode-core-serializables.txt which are not present in
actualSerializables.dat.

I wanted to know why are those classes are not listed in
actualSerializables.dat
and if you remove them from sanctioned-geode-core-serializables.txt
testSerializables passes but testSanctionedClassesExistAndDoDeserialize
fails.
